Chaput&rsquo;s team has demonstrated the presence of senescent CD8+ T cells in lung cancer patients and high levels of these cells would be associated with resistance to anti-PD-(L)1 antibody. In addition to the physiological immune aging with age, senescent T cells can accumulate following chronic antigenic stimulation (cancer, autoimmune diseases) or in inflammatory diseases such as diabetes.<\/p>\n\n\n\n<p>The objective of TNFSEN is to study T cell senescence in autoimmune diseases (rheumatoid arthritis, ankylosing spondylitis and Sj\u00f6gren&rsquo;s syndrome) and its evolution during anti-TNF-\u03b1 treatment. This study will allow to investigate common or opposite mechanisms leading to senescence, in cancer and autoimmune diseases.<\/p>\n\n\n\n<p>In this context, <strong><a href=\"https:\/\/fhucare.com\/fhu-care2\/experts-and-network\/#Franck-Carbonnel\">Pr.
